Transaction ef7110a424f51ed26b78f12507b19a322a663a37ca3b644e95356c5b4d4107ac
1 Input
1 Output
-
ef7110a424f51ed26b78f12507b19a322a663a37ca3b644e95356c5b4d4107ac:0
- value
- 846627
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e357c56e0d93dfca7956cb05ac38ce78586fc17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15DLA5Q6bP389So4zKF3fNU5P1vxqs9dzw